Amazing: the Best Dive Job in the World

October 30, 2010, Bali, Indonesia……Indonesia-based dive outfit Blue Season Bali today launched a recruitment campaign to train someone for the best dive job in the world – that of a PADI-certified dive instructor on the island of Bali: For free. – Simply amazing! The winning applicant will be chosen from the best one-minute video blog submitted to Blue Season Bali on the theme of ‘Why I Deserve the Best Dive Job in the World.’ The competition opens on October 30th 2010 and closes on February 28, 2011. Anyone with a sense of adventure may apply. No diving experience is necessary.
Said Cross: “Our lifestyle is too good to be kept a secret. We will pick one person from all applicants who we think is most deserving of this training: to learn, from scratch if necessary, how to become a certified PADI scuba instructor.”

The package is worth nearly $16,000 and includes all training necessary to become a PADI scuba diving instructor- free accommodation for seven months while in Bali, free equipment, free teaching materials …and free suntan lotion. Said Cross: “The successful applicant will spend a lot of time exploring the underwater world, but the sand, sun and surf of Bali are incredible, which is what the lotion is for.”
The winner’s daily activities – aside from learning how to teach sizzling backpackers the ins and outs of scuba – will include making a weekly video blog, enjoying the superb adventure activities and nightlife of Bali, and writing about their experiences. As a PADI 5* Career Development Center, Blue Season Bali holds the industry’s highest accreditation for dive operators, a reflection of their years of commitment to quality in diver education. Blue Season Bali was chosen by PADI Asia Pacific as the winner of this year’s ‘Outstanding Dive Business Award’ and has received numerous industry awards for quality in training and customer service.

The island of Bali in Indonesia is world renowned for its superb diving, excellent party and beach life, kaleidoscopic Hindu culture and hot, sunny weather. Voted as the “World’s Best Island” by the readers of Time and Travel & Leisure magazines, Bali is a top international destination for divers and surfers alike. Located in the very cradle of global marine diversity, the variety of fish and coral species to be found there is unrivalled in South East Asia.
